2010-12-10 42 views
0

Je lance mon serveur sélénium en arrière-plan à l'aide du service nssm. Je cours le serveur à un port particulier (11111).Impossible d'exécuter des tests sélénium pour le serveur s'exécutant en arrière-plan

j'ai écrit un certain test unitaire dans VS 2010 et quand je suis en train d'appeler le service de sélénium avec

selenium = new DefaultSelenium("localhost", 11111, "*iehta", "http://www.google.co.in"); 
selenium.Start() 

il me donne l'erreur « Impossible de se connecter au serveur distant ». S'il vous plaît aider.

Répondre

0

Pouvez-vous effectuer un telnet sur ce port? Il est peu probable que ce soit un problème de sélénium, mais plutôt lié à la façon dont vous démarrez ce serveur.

+0

Merci pour votre réponse. J'ai vérifié avec telnet localhost 11111 et il montre n'a pas pu établir la connexion. Cependant, lorsque je lance le serveur en premier plan avec la commande java -jar selenium-server.jar -port 11111, je suis capable de me connecter au port 11111. N'avez-vous pas d'aide? – Ashish

+0

Aucune idée. Je n'ai jamais entendu parler ou utilisé le service nssm. Je commencerais à regarder là-bas pour voir quel est le problème. – nirvdrum